Birch Tree Removal in Pottstown, PA
Birch tree removal services involve the careful elimination of birch trees that may pose safety concerns, obstruct views, or interfere with property development. This service covers a range of projects, including removing damaged or diseased trees, clearing space for new construction, or managing overgrown landscaping.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of the removal process, the potential impact on surrounding vegetation, and any necessary preparation or follow-up steps to ensure the health and safety of their property.
Before requesting birch tree removal, homeowners should consider the size and location of the tree, as well as any nearby structures, utilities, or other landscape features. It’s important to evaluate whether the tree’s removal might require permits or adherence to local regulations. Additionally, understanding the reasons for removal, such as disease, safety hazards, or aesthetic improvements, can help determine the most appropriate approach. Contacting a professional can provide guidance on the best options for maintaining a healthy and safe property environment.

Birch Tree Removal Questions
When is tree removal necessary for birch trees? Tree removal is often needed if a birch shows signs of disease, severe damage, or poses a safety risk due to instability.
What should property owners consider before removing a birch tree? It's important to assess the tree's condition, location, and potential impact on surrounding property before removal.
Are there alternatives to removing a damaged or diseased birch? In some cases, pruning or treatment may be options, but removal is recommended if the tree cannot be safely preserved.
How does the removal process typically proceed? The process involves safely cutting and removing the tree, often including stump grinding, to clear the area effectively.
